Prerequisite
NSG 211 with grade of C or higher
Course Description
Using the language of nursing, students will devise basic plans of care for patients. This course includes practical application of beginning knowledge and skills required for nursing care of patients with commonly occurring health problems is demonstrated in both laboratory and clinical settings. Through simulation and patient interaction, use of therapeutic skills of communication will be analyzed. Concurrent enrollment in NSG 200 is required. Clinical Laboratory is graded on a Satisfactory/Unsatisfactory basis based on successful completion of the course requirements.
